  • Patent number: 11544120
    Abstract: Techniques are provided for tracking application programming interface (API) requests in a cloud computing environment. For example, a method for tracking API requests is implemented by an API gateway. The API gateway receives an API request which comprises a given API endpoint to access a target service of a computing system. The API gateway determines if the received API request is valid. In response to determining that the received API request is valid, the API gateway accesses at least one API counter associated with the given API endpoint of the received API request, wherein the at least one API counter is configured to count a number of times that the given API endpoint is accessed. The API gateway increments a count of the at least one API counter by one, and the API gateway routes the API request to the target service for execution.

  • Patent number: 11132278
    Abstract: Techniques are provided to implement application programming interface (API) security validation testing for system integration testing (SIT) in a continuous integration environment. For example, a SIT tool detects a change in master code associated with an application comprising a plurality of microservices and an API gateway to route client API requests to the microservices of the application. The SIT tool obtains a listing of API endpoints exposed by the microservices of the application. The SIT tool performs an automated API security test validation process to determine whether an API security test file has been created for each API endpoint in the listing of API endpoints. The SIT tool fails the API security test validation process in response to determining that an API security test file has not be created for one or more API endpoints in the listing of API endpoints.

  • Patent number: 11042473
    Abstract: Techniques are provided to implement intelligent test case management for system integration testing in a continuous development and integration environment. For example, a system integration testing (SIT) tool obtains feature information regarding features within a feature space of a computing system and an operational status of the features. The SIT tool obtains a plurality of test cases associated with a given feature of the computing system, wherein each test case is mapped to a set of one or more features within the feature space, which are utilized by the test case to execute a test procedure to test the given feature. The SIT tool selects each test case among the plurality of test cases, which is mapped to features that have an active operational status. The SIT tool executes the selected test cases to test the given feature.

  • Patent number: 11044188
    Abstract: Techniques are provided for automatically testing and verifying the functionality of push notification services of a cloud computing system. For example, a computing system performs an automated push notification test to test a push notification service of the computing system. The computing system sends a test push message over a communications network to a plurality of test devices that are located in different geolocations. The test devices are configured to automatically generate a response message in response to receiving the test push message. The computing system determines if a response message is received from each test device within a predefined response timeout period associated with the test device. The computing system determines that the push notification test fails in response to determining that a response message is not received from at least one test device within the predefined response timeout period associated with the at least one test device.
